Description

An appealing good sized three-bedroom mid terrace period property offered for sale with no upper chain and only a ten-minute walk from Slaithwaite centre with its many and varied facilities and amenities. The property has double glazing and central heating, gardens to front and rear, a good-sized cellar and the accommodation briefly comprises: entrance porch, breakfast kitchen, lounge, entrance hallway, cellar, first floor landing, three bedrooms and bathroom. Accommodation

GROUND FLOOR

Entrance Porch

The entrance porch has a timber and glazed front access door and sealed unit double glazed window to the side. The flooring is tiled.

Breakfast Kitchen

5.03m x 3m

This well-presented kitchen has units to the high and low level with a one and a half bowl sink unit with mixer tap over, there is an integral electric oven and hob with a filtration hood over. There is an integral dishwasher and space for a fridge freezer, central heating radiator, double glazed window and access is gained to the entrance hall and down to the cellar.

Lounge

4.52m x 3.38m

With a timber panel floor. feature fireplace set within a period style surround and timber mantle and raised hearth. There is a double-glazed window allowing views to the garden and beyond, coving to the ceiling and central heating radiator.

Entrance Hallway

Here there is a period style front access door with inset stained glass and similar above (single glazed), there is a central heating radiator and stairs rise to the first-floor landing.

FIRST FLOOR

Landing

The landing area is home to the loft access point and doors lead off.

Bedroom 1

4.62m x 3.38m

Enjoying similar views to that of the lounge the main bedroom has a central radiator and double-glazed window.

Bedroom 2

3.38m x 2.87m

With a double-glazed window and central heating radiator.

Bedroom 3

3m x 2.08m

The bedroom has a bulkhead storage shelf, central heating radiator and double-glazed window.

Bathroom

2m x 1.75m

Comprising of three-piece suite in white including bath with shower over, pedestal and wash basin and low-level flush WC. The bathroom has an obscure double-glazed window and a central heating radiator.

OUTSIDE

From Gordon Street, there is a paved path that leads to the entrance porch and garden area to the side with fenced and wall boundaries. To the rear is an additional garden space that has rights of access by neighbouring properties.
